The possibility of unauthorised access from the sea has up until recently been seen as an optional extra specified by only the most security conscious. However, in recent years, more and more effort has been invested in securing maritime assets against the actions of terrorists and saboteurs.
Developed for the protection of ports, harbours, vessels and offshore installations, Sonardyne's range of innovative sonar and acoustic technologies represent a practical and cost effective solution to identifying subsea threats.
Within the Maritime Security Matrix, Sonardyne's automated tracking sonar technology enables underwater intruders to be reliably detected at long ranges, classified and differentiated from non-threats such as pleasure craft, large fish and cetaceans.
Small and lightweight, the sonar technology can be easily deployed in a vessel or harbour environment to provide 360 degrees of protection. It can operate as a stand-alone portable solution for rapid expeditionary deployment around the globe or configured with multiple, networked sonar heads so that very wide areas, such as large ports and entire water-front locations, can be permanently protected. It can be fully integrated with an external Command and Control (C2) system.
Systems are now deployed and operational in America, Europe, Africa, the Middle East and Asia where they are protecting commercial property, strategic infrastructure, coastal zones, ports and harbours, VIPs and military installations.
Sonardyne's new generation of sidescan imaging sonar with integrated swath bathymetry delivers a new standard of imaging for a range of seabed search and target classification operations. Designed specifically for operation on small, medium and large AUVs, the sonar increases the operational envelope of a vehicle significantly by providing wide swath coverage at high resolution whilst consuming very low power. This results in high area coverage rates and long vehicle endurance.
Onboard processing produces geo-coded side-scan imagery and co-registered bathymetry is available for onboard automatic target recognition and post-mission analysis. The imagery produced is designed to be of the highest quality possible from a conventional (non-SAS) sonar. To achieve this, the system uses several innovative techniques.
The image is fully focussed with 65 beams formed on each side. A 'back-projection' beam-forming technique focuses the beams on every point over a one inch square grid of pixels over the entire swath. Micro-mosaicing algorithms stitch 'tiles' together minimising distortion at long ranges.
Objects are displayed in high resolution, high contrast and minimum geometric distortion. The system auto-calibrates itself each ping cycle in order to compensate for any deformation in the array due to vehicle flexing, temperature and depth effects. The effects of multi-path are reduced by the design of the array.
